I was having this same problem.

What you need to do is first get the u-verse remote to allow you to use the remote buttons associated with the presets (dvd/aux) that are not currently in use. The remote requires that you pair it with a device before it functions on those presets.

The easiest way to do this is to pair it to an imaginary device. To do so, follow these steps using your u-verse remote (point it at your imaginary device).

Hold the preset button of your choice ("DVD" or "AUX") and the "Enter" button for 2 seconds. Release both.

Press the "Scan>\FF" button 1 time.

Press the "Enter" button.


You have now tricked the remote into thinking it is paired with a device thereby allowing you to use the buttons while on the preset.


Now follow the easy appleTV instructions on the "Learn Remote" setting and you will be all set. Enjoy.
